AI-designed robots demonstrate evolutionary capabilities
AFBytes Brief
Developments in AI allow robots to be designed and evolved through computational processes rather than manual engineering.
Why this matters
Progress in evolutionary robotics can influence future automation in manufacturing and logistics sectors.
